Redis7.2.x 主从复制的实现案例

2024-12-29 01:56:54   小编

Redis7.2.x 主从复制的实现案例

在当今的大数据和高并发场景中,Redis 作为一款高性能的内存数据库,其主从复制功能发挥着重要作用。本文将为您详细介绍 Redis7.2.x 主从复制的实现案例,帮助您更好地理解和应用这一技术。

我们需要准备好 Redis 服务器环境。确保已经在主节点和从节点上安装了 Redis7.2.x 版本。

接下来,配置主节点。在主节点的配置文件(redis.conf)中,无需进行特殊的主从复制相关配置,只需确认一些基本的设置,如端口号、绑定的 IP 地址等。

然后配置从节点。同样在从节点的配置文件中,添加以下关键配置:

slaveof <主节点 IP> <主节点端口>

启动主节点和从节点的 Redis 服务。此时,从节点会自动与主节点建立连接,并开始复制数据。

在主从复制过程中,主节点负责处理写操作,并将数据的变更同步到从节点。从节点则主要用于处理读操作,分担主节点的读压力,提高系统的整体性能。

为了验证主从复制是否成功,可以在主节点上进行数据的写入操作,然后在从节点上查看数据是否同步成功。

另外,还需要注意一些常见问题和优化策略。例如,网络延迟可能会影响主从复制的及时性,此时可以通过优化网络环境或调整复制缓冲区大小来解决。合理设置从节点的数量,避免过多的从节点导致主节点性能下降。

在实际应用中,Redis7.2.x 的主从复制可以用于构建缓存集群、实现读写分离等场景。比如,在一个电商网站中,将频繁读取但较少修改的数据存储在 Redis 中,并通过主从复制来提高读取的并发能力,从而提升用户的访问体验。

Redis7.2.x 的主从复制为我们提供了一种高效、可靠的数据复制方案,通过合理的配置和应用,可以显著提升系统的性能和扩展性。希望通过这个实现案例,能够帮助您更好地掌握 Redis 主从复制技术,为您的项目开发带来便利。

TAGS: 实现案例 Redis7.2.x 主从复制 主从架构 数据同步

欢迎使用万千站长工具!

Welcome to www.zzTool.com